On entering the property, you can’t fail to be impressed by the double height reception hallway which is flooded with light. The hallway is centrally positioned in the property and creates a wonderful feeling of space and provides independent access to all internal rooms. The dual aspect living room is positioned to the rear of the house and has double doors which open to the rear garden. The kitchen/dining room is similarly positioned to the rear and is fitted with a comprehensive range of units. Double doors with a bespoke mesh screen open to the rear garden and a decked patio area which is ideal for outdoor entertaining.
There are also two double bedrooms located to the front of the property on the ground floor and these are serviced by a modern bathroom which has both a full-size bath and a separate shower cubicle. If a fourth bedroom were surplus to requirements, either of the bedrooms would present well as a secondary reception room.
To the first floor, the principal bedroom is a superb size and there is a glass Juliet balcony that opens from double doors and overlooks the rear garden. There is another double bedroom on this level and both bedrooms enjoy the use of a modern shower room that is sensibly positioned between both rooms.
To the front of the property there is a landscaped garden that surrounds the off-street parking and gated side access leads to the rear. The rear garden enjoys a good degree of privacy and is mainly laid to lawn with mature surrounding planting. There are several outbuildings and also a summerhouse positioned to the rear.

Lilliput village is located approximately one mile from the award-winning beaches at Sandbanks and is home to Salterns Marina, with a variety of shops including a Tesco Express, award-winning Mark Bennett patisserie, Thai restaurant and take away, hairdressers, surf and bike shops. There is also a doctors’ surgery and chemist, along with the highly rated Lilliput First School. Lilliput offers good communications to the town centres of Poole and Bournemouth.
The Sandbanks Peninsula offers the chain ferry to Studland as well as miles of National Heritage Coastline and the Purbeck hills with fantastic walking and cycling trails.
Transport communications are excellent as the mainline railway station at Poole provides services to Southampton and London. The area offers many sporting facilities including the prestigious Parkstone Golf Club close by.
